Making a personal
audio emphasis file

Personal File

You can create personal files of audio
patterns (surround effect and graphic
equalizer) and store them in the unit's
memory. Later call up an audio pattern to
play a favorite tape, CD, or radio program.
You can create up to five audio files. Before
operation, first select the basic audio
emphasis you want for your sound.

To call up the personal file

1

Press GEQ */♦ (or MUSIC MENU ♦/♦ on

the remote) repeatedly to display the last
selected personal file.

2

Press GEQ ♦/♦ (or MUSIC MENU ♦/♦ on

the remote) repeatedly to select the desired
personal file.
